From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Slough \Slough\, v. i. [imp. & p. p. {Sloughed}; p. pr. & vb. n.
     {Sloughing}.] (Med.)
     To form a slough; to separate in the form of dead matter from
     the living tissues; -- often used with off, or away; as, a
     sloughing ulcer; the dead tissues slough off slowly.
     [1913 Webster]
